1. Set a Budget as Early as Now and Save for It

To avoid leaving permanent damage on your bank account, budget for your holiday spending as early as now. Set a budget for what you’re willing to spend on each of your loved ones, and start working on it before the holidays are here.

3. Stash the Dollar Bills Away

On top of creating a reasonable budget and earning reward points, another way to save in preparation for the holidays is to stash those dollar bills away every time you get them as change. For instance, you can choose to keep away all 5 dollar bills you get as change after you shop or pay for fuel. By the time you realize it, you’ll have kept away enough money to cover half your holiday shopping budget.

Grab your Best friend and Go shopping

You’re often required to spend a particular amount of money before you can redeem some coupons. If you didn’t plan on spending that much but have that type of coupon, then grab your best friend and go shopping. This way you’ll reach the limit and enjoy the discounts.
